




The HPP/ ASTOC joint venture has been awarded the contract to build the new Ruhr West University in Mülheim an der Ruhr. The general planning contract to be led by HPP Architects was signed at the press conference of the Bau- und Liegenschaftsbetrieb of North Rhine Westfalia in Muenster this afternoon.
The design for the new university campus in Duisburger Strasse was the winning entry out of 15 in the 2-stage Europe-wide competition.
The brief of the competition was to design a highly attractive urban university campus with its own distinctive identity and a high level of flexibility of use. The resulting campus ensemble sits well in its urban setting and consists of eight separate structures: four faculty buildings, three specialist buildings and a multi-storey car park. The central theme of the design is Unity and Diversity, which is played out over the facades of the individual buildings and becomes the very image of the campus itself. The layout of the public spaces will improve and revitalise the surrounding townscape.
Architects HPP and ASTOC will bring their vast experience in the realms of architecture and urban planning to the design and construction of the 62,800 m² project. The joint venture will allow them to share and expand together their specific experience in the design of universities and campuses. Winter Ingenieure as engineers and Planergruppe Oberhausen as landscape architects will be lending their expertise and synergy to the team.
Construction is due to start in spring 2012; completion should be achieved in 2014.
